Positron Dopplerbroadening Measurements in Cu-Al-Ni Based Shape Memory Alloys
D. Segers1, I. Hurtado2, L. Dorikens-Vanpraet1 and J. van Humbeeck21 RUG, Vakgroep subatomaire en stralingsfysica, Proeftuinstraat 86, B-900 Gent, Belgium
2 KUL, Departement metaalkunde en toegepaste materiaalkunde, de Croylaan 2, B-3030 Heverlee, Belgium
Abstract
Positron annihilation Dopplerbroadening measurements were carried out on Cu-Al-Ni based alloys to which Ti, and Ti and Mn was added. The measurements reveal a drastic effect in the S-parameter behavior when the defects anneal out at the transition from martensite to the beta phase. When crossing the transition region several times, an increase of the S-parameter value is observed. This is interpreted as due to the formation of dislocations and precipitate-martensite interfaces. In the alloy with Mn a distinct behavior is observed attributed to vacancy cluster formation.
